Asus P5Q Deluxe

hi,
i would like to buy a Asus P5Q Deluxe motherboard for my new gaming rig and i found out that it has some sort of combo ps/2 (one port), whats that? both my keyboard and mouse have to fit in a ps/2. Is there some sort of connector for that? i'm pretty new to computing so i have no idea. thanks for any help

That won't help him. Both his mouse and keyboard connect through PS/2 not USB which is what those adapters are for. The P5Q Deluxe has just one PS/2 port but it can be used for either a keyboard or mouse.

http://resources.vr-zone.com/f/p5q/IMG_9929.jpg


I have that board and it's a fantastic one. If you really want that board then just get yourself a usb mouse or get a USB to PS/2 adapter like bucksfanjimj suggested.
